Location: Southampton with Global Travel

Salary: £65,000 - £75,000 DOE

We are looking for an experienced Project Manager to join our growing interior outfit team. If you thrive in a fast-paced project environment and enjoy seeing projects through from concept to completion, this could be the perfect opportunity for you. Working across the cruise, ferry, defense and superyacht sectors, you'll play a key role in delivering high quality interior outfit projects around the world.

From commercial handover through to onsite installation and project close out, you'll work closely with clients, suppliers and internal teams to ensure projects are delivered safely, on time and within budget.

What you'll be doing:

  • Managing marine interior outfit projects from handover through to successful completion
  • Planning project delivery, procurement, resource and logistics
  • Building strong relationships with clients and key stakeholders throughout the project life cycle
  • Leading project meetings and coordinating multidisciplinary teams
  • Monitoring project progress, budgets and schedules, identifying risks and implementing solutions
  • Producing project programmes, financial reports and commercial documentation supporting site resource planning and recommending improvements where required
  • Ensuring Health and Safety compliance throughout the project
